Test Plan: Nightly Search Reindex — Quillstone Search Core

Plugin authors: the reindex job runs nightly at 02:00 in the Vanmere staging cluster. Verify your custom analyzers survive a full rebuild. Steps: register the plugin, trigger a manual reindex via the admin endpoint, confirm document counts match pre-run snapshot, and check tokenizer output on the sample corpus. Failures must be logged to the shared channel before 09:00. To call the reindex trigger endpoint during testing, authenticate with the bearer token below.

session JWT of badug-yahop = eyJhbGciOiJIUzI1NiIsInR5cCI6IkpXVCJ9.eyJzdWIiOiIeu03eSoYBIIn0.ffwDVgJueWUa

Subject: Interview room — tonight

Night team: the Weldon Suite on level 4 is booked for late candidate interviews until 23:30 for the Ostrander hiring round. Keep the corridor lights on and don't badge anyone else in during sessions. Reset the room after — chairs squared, whiteboard wiped, blinds up. To relock and re-enter if needed, use the suite code below.

door code, hahop-bawif: bdg-B-76

Handing off the Tallyscope report builder work before I'm out next week. Short version: the sort was unstable because we sorted in the worker and again in the renderer, and ties flipped between runs. I switched both to a stable merge sort keyed on row ID as tiebreaker. One failing snapshot test left, probably just needs regenerating. The sort behavior is controlled by the config below.

config for fajep-bawig:
[wenox]
host = wenox.lumicforge.internal
user = wenox_svc
database = wenox_prod

## Who to Contact: Per-Tenant Rate Quotas

Quota definitions for the Harborline API live in the Quotaforge service, owned by the Platform Limits squad. Changes require their review, since a bad limit can throttle an entire tenant. For the weekly sync, bring the tenant name and requested ceiling. Send quota-change requests in advance to the address below.

alerts address for kafof-bagag: kasael@olvarqdyn.corp